English literature in Reclam's red series: this is the English original text – unabridged and unedited with word explanations at the bottom of each page, a postscript, and literary references.

George Orwell's dystopian novel from 1949 is one of the most important works of the 20th century. The official Winston Smith records the living conditions in the surveillance dictatorship of Oceania in his secret diary. When he begins an affair with his young colleague Julia and the two make contact with an underground organization that aims to put an end to the rule of "Big Brother," the tragedy unfolds. A classic that seems highly relevant in the 21st century.

English reading: Level B2–C1 (GER).
